Movie Review: Melissa Leo is a Great Stage Tragedian seeking a “Measure of Revenge”
What a tepid treatment of an intriguing piece of murderous plotting “Measure of Revenge” turns out to be. It’s a star vehicle for Oscar winner Melissa Leo in which she plays a grande dame of the theater, a woman famous … Continue reading

Movie Review: A Soulful Folk Parable from Kashmir — “The Shepherdess and the Seven Songs”
Writer-director Pushpendra Singh’s “The Shepherdess and the Seven Songs” has a lyrical, folk parable simplicity that instantly summons up memories of India’s greatest filmmaker, Satyajit Ray. Singh’s poetic film tells us the story of a Kashmiri woman’s marriage into “another … Continue reading

Netflixable? An inane Polish rom-com of Models, Product Placement and Disguises that Should Fool no one — “Squared Love”
“Squared Love” is a vapid little “Around the World with Netflix” bauble from Poland, a romance about a teacher whose side hustle is modeling. By day, Monika is a doting Polish elementary school teacher, an innovator beloved by her kids … Continue reading
